Ministry prepares to install litter bins throughout the city

1

The Ministry of the Environment over the weekend began preparing for the installation of over 90 garbage bins in the city of St. John’s.

Environment Minister, Molwyn Joseph and his technicians took to the streets of St Johns on Sunday where they marked out over 75 of the 90 plus sites where litter bins will be erected across the City.

The new Environment Act passed in the Lower House last week makes provisions for stiff fines and penalties to be handed out to individuals and companies who wantonly litter and dump illegally anywhere across the country,

An assessment was done by the Development Control Authority,  Central Board of Health, St John Development Corporation and Ministry of Health Technicians as well as Public Works.

Based on the assessment a map was created, allowing the officials to mark the areas.
